Thinking about Charlie Wrights recent message to the Tweeters list serve regarding Xantus's in Washington and changing status for ebird.... To the best of my knowledge, nearly all of the Xantus's Murrelets that have been seen well (as in other than a couple of brief fly-bys) in the past 15 years or so on Westport Seabirds trips, have been of the Scripps's type. The lone exception I know of is 2 birds seen on July 19, 2003. These were of the hypoleucus type and are shown that way in ebird currently. I know of one much older record for hypoleucus from Roberson 1980, but apart from that one that is all the documented hypoleucus I know of. Anyone else know of other hypoleucus sightings?
